Suppose that a child's grade point average is directly proportional to that child's hours of outdoor play. Last semester, nine-year-old Jamie played outdoors an average of 20 hours per week, and a great point average was 3.25. So far this semester, she has only managed to play outdoors 12 hours/week. What grade point average for this produce?

If a child's grade point average is directly proportional to that child's hours of outdoor play, then grade point average for this produce is: Grade/12 = 3.25/20, Grade = 12*3.25/20 = 1.95.
